As an independent contractor, even though you may work for a service, technically, you are your own boss; therefore, the service that you work for has NO obligation to pay into unemployment and this is something you would have had to do, along with everything else that an IC is expected to pay -- so technically as an IC, if you did NOT pay anything in, then NO you are not eligible for unemployment.
